Malapropism (also known as "malaprop" or "Dogberryism") is a figure which consists when a speaker mistakenly says one word, that is inappropriate for the context, because the word sounds quite like the appropriate word. As Professor Brian Vickers has observed, "It is a sad proof of the decline of rhetoric that in modern colloquial English the phrase 'a figure of speech' has come to mean something false, illusory or insincere." Figures of speech are traditionally classified into schemes, which vary the ordinary sequence of words, and tropes, where words carry a meaning other than what they ordinarily signify..
